Exchange Happenings – The gift of giving

-

Part of being a member of the Exchange Club of Naperville is volunteering to give back to the community. The Community Service Committee devotes the months of November and December to the service club’s “Adopt a Family” program. Local agencies provide us with names of families and ages of their children that would not be celebrating Christmas due to their financial situation. The Exchange Club “Elves” shop for their families with funding from the club to make sure their wishes do come true.

Also, in December the Junior Exchange Club, with the help of Exchangite Roz Morris and others, hosts the annual Breaking Free Christmas Dinner. This year the special event will be held on Thurs., Dec. 8, at LaSierra in Aurora.

The owner of LaSierra graciously donates the use of his banquet facility and cooks the meal that serves over 600 people. The Naperville Costco also donates bread and desserts.

Breaking Free, a local social service agency, invites the families for this annual event.

Members of the Junior Exchange Club work all year in preparation for this feast. They raise funds at Ribfest by selling glow sticks and other novelty items. The teens also put together fun activities for the children and make sure that each child receives a present. This is a way for the members of Junior Exchange to give back to the community.
